#b6e3b2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b6e3b2 is composed of 71.4% red, 89% green and 69.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 19.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 21.6%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 115.1 degrees, a saturation of 46.7% and a lightness of 79.4%. #b6e3b2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6dc765.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

Shades and Tints of #b6e3b2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040903 is the darkest color, while #fafdf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#b6e3b2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#cacbca is the less saturated color, while #a2fb9a is the most saturated one.
